How much does it cost to rent a home in Midtown Minneapolis?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Midtown Minneapolis 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,469 | $600 | $1,850 |
Midtown Minneapolis 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,143 | $1,950 | $2,285 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Midtown Minneapolis
What type of rentals are currently available in Midtown Minneapolis?
There are currently 302 Apartments for Rent in Midtown Minneapolis, MN with pricing that ranges from $570 to $11,632. There are also 8 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Midtown Minneapolis ranging from $600 to $2,285.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Midtown Minneapolis?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Midtown Minneapolis ranges from $600 to $2,285 with an average monthly rent of $1,806.
